This study aims to explain the religious orientation recognized by fundamentalism among students. This research can provide a comprehensive picture and answer regarding the attitude of Islamic fundamentalism. The research approach used is descriptive quantitative research. The method used in this research is the descriptive method. A descriptive method that aims to test a theory and provides a statistical picture with a percentage to show a description of the research data. Researchers took research samples through a random sampling technique of 100 respondents who are actively involved as Rohis activists from five high schools (SMAN/SMKN and MAN). The data analysis produced in this study is a descriptive statistical technique. Descriptive statistical analysis is used to analyze data by describing or describing the collected data as it is without intending to make generalized conclusions or generalizations. The results of the distribution show that some students are classified as having a high Fundamentalist Attitude, and a few others have a very high Fundamentalism Attitude. There are 4 people (4%) who have moderate fundamentalism.
